Seri Pajam Development breaks ground on SPD Tech Valley in Negeri Sembilan

SENAWANG (May 20): Seri Pajam Development Sdn Bhd held a groundbreaking ceremony for SPD Tech Valley, their first industrial development in Senawang, Negeri Sembilan on Monday. The development has a gross development value of RM3 billion.


The 523.23-acre industrial park is slated to be the first Southeast Asia’s LEED for industrial cities and communities gold-certified industrial park and the first managed industrial park that adheres to ESG (environmental, social and governance) standards in Negeri Sembilan. 


“SPD Tech Valley is expected to be a new economic driver for Negeri Sembilan, with the expectation of creating more than 40,000 job opportunities in the future through the manufacturing and service sectors as well as bringing in foreign and local investments that will contribute significantly to the state,” said chief minister of Negeri Sembilan Datuk Seri Aminuddin Harun, who officiated the ceremony, in his opening address. 


He added that he hopes that the foreign direct investment (FDI) to Negeri Sembilan for 2024 will exceed RM7 billion achieved in 2023. 


Meanwhile, Seri Pajam Development CEO Thomas Ten Wee Seong said that the development will be fully managed by Seri Pajam. “Seri Pajam Development will hold 20% of this industrial area to develop business to show our commitment to continuous growth and innovation.”


SPD Tech Valley will offer two types of factories — ready-built and built-to-suit. The ready-built versions will be detached factories with 32 units and cater more to medium industrial activities. 


The built-to-suit factories will cater to medium and heavy industry players. There are 57 medium industry lots (of which 32 are ready-built versions) and 21 heavy industrial lots, which are for sale. In addition, there are 24 lots for light industrial use, which will not be sold and used as an intelligent warehouse where the developer will manage and provide temporary storage facilities for occupiers of SPD Tech Valley. 


Besides providing factories, the industrial park also includes a solar power generation centre, river water treatment plant, a recreational park, a vocational centre called Centre of Excellence, centralised labour quarters and commercial hub. There will also be a business and leisure support centre where there will be a boutique hotel as well as petrol and electric vehicle charging stations in the park.


SPD Tech Valley is located among industrial zones such as Kawasan Perindustrian Senawang Baru, Kawasan Perindustrian Senawang, Kawasan Perindustrian Tunku Jaafar and Sungai Gadut Industrial Park. It is accessible via the North-South and Lekas highways.
